Copyright
  • The 1988 Copyright Act assigns the copyright of the images to the photographer. It is contrary to the Act and, therefore, illegal to copy these images or allow them to be copied by any means photographic, by computer, internet or otherwise, by any person or machine other than by the photographer or his appointed agents without prior authorisation.
  • Clients can print images for personal use. (i.e. printing for home use, giving gifts to friends such as prints). You do not have permission to use the images for commercial use (i.e. selling the photos or using them for advertising). Marie Lloyd Photography still retains the copyright for all images.

Image Reproduction
  • Owing to photochromatic anomalies caused by a combination of certain dyes and materials, especially in man-made fibres, it is sometimes impossible to record on camera the exact colour of materials as perceived by the human eye. The photographer will endeavour to achieve a pleasing overall colour balance based on natural flesh tones when processing images.
  • It is understood that some colours may not remain consistent throughout a set of photographs owing to variations in lighting conditions. It is also understood that all photographic printing is undertaken within the technical limitations of the process and that colour may not be identical over the whole range within a subject. The colour balance of prints made at different times or in varying sizes may also be variable.
